The old man’s words startled Jing Lin, and he was unclear why his grandfather’s stance had suddenly become so firm.

Certainly, Li Yelai’s "Face" was quite special, and if he were to grow to the rank of a captain, even Supreme Figures would have to take notice.

Weakness Perception, Shadow Army, Divine General Dharma Image.

These powerful abilities were all concentrated in the body of one Spiritual Ability User, making his potential immeasurable.

Coupled with the courage and responsibility Li Yelai displayed, any Spiritual Ability Family would want to recruit him.

But wouldn’t such an attempt to recruit the Night General be a bit too conspicuous?

After pondering for a moment, Jing Lin finally nodded and said, "I will try my best—I have fought side by side with him and am quite familiar with him. Inviting him and his colleagues as a comrade in arms might increase the success rate."

"You go and arrange it. Your performance in the Disaster Fog was impressive, and you have some influence officially," the old man said gravely. "Have you checked the detailed information about the Night General’s family? The more detailed, the better!"

"Detailed?" Jing Lin responded in surprise, "He has a sister, who I heard has also become a Spiritual Ability User."

"A sister?" the old man murmured.

"Both siblings are Spiritual Ability Users? The chance of becoming one by luck is frighteningly low, and the probability for both of them to become one is even lower," the middle-aged man said, raising his eyebrows. "In that case, there must be a Spiritual Ability User or a Critical among their close relatives."

"I suspected the same, but as far as I can see, their parents seem quite ordinary," Jing Lin replied. "His father appears to be a retired Scavenger, and after asking around among the Processors he had contact with, he’s an insignificant lone wolf Scavenger. As for his mother, she was brought back by his father, and supposedly she is mute..."

"Mute..." the middle-aged man paused, his voice trailing off as if he had thought of something, and his previously haughty demeanor briefly faltered.

He then quickly asked, "Mute? What are... what are the Night General’s parents’ names?"

"I do know that," Jing Lin recalled after a moment, "It seems to be, Li Qiong and Jin Cuihua."

"Jin Cuihua..." the old man muttered this ordinary name.

On the other end, Li Yelai had no idea about the Jing Family’s discussion. He needed to confirm if the family apartment was still habitable.

Unfortunately, during the battle with the Insect Swarm, a Giant Abyss Worm had rammed into the apartment complex where Li Yelai lived.

Several buildings were destroyed, including Li Yelai’s own unit.

"I had just bought the house a few months ago!" Li Yelai sighed helplessly in front of the ruins, but could do nothing else but head to the division to inquire if there was another family apartment available.

Even if the engineering teams from all four Giant Cities worked together, aided by Taboo Items, humans would not be able to rebuild all the houses quickly.

However, on his way to the division, he saw Cheese, who looked somewhat distressed.

She sat alone on a scrapped black SUV at the roadside, silently cradling a coffee.

She emitted a disquieting and chilly aura.

Seeing this, Li Yelai approached and asked, "Cheese, what’s wrong?"

Li Yelai remembered that she had gone to clean up the Insect Swarm. Why did she look like this?

When Cheese saw Li Yelai, her expression somewhat improved. She handed over her coffee for him to warm his hands and sighed, "It’s infuriating."

During the invasion of the Disaster Fog, the vast majority of the populace was secured and shut away, but there were still a few who, for various reasons, did not follow the official instructions—whether because they couldn’t reach the shelter or had some unspeakable difficulties to contend with.

In any case, a small portion formed private shelters.

But this had introduced some risks.

Within an official shelter, there was management by the authorities, and no major problems would occur.

Food, ammunition, and medicine might be scarce, but there was at least some guaranteed supply.

Even if Insects infiltrated a shelter, they would be quickly cleared by officials.

But in a private shelter, that was harder to guarantee.

With the arrival of the Calamity, the former order collapsed, and the dark side of humanity gradually expanded.

Private shelters are often established by scavengers or Wild Spirit Ability Users, those with a certain level of power assurance.

They manage the population within the private shelter through military suppression.

Perhaps because the danger of the Disaster Fog was increasing daily, some of them had completely abandoned what it meant to be human.

According to them, since everyone was going to die, they might as well enjoy themselves while they could.

As a result, many private shelters saw occurrences that revealed the true nature of humanity.

A few hours earlier, Cheese had teamed up with several colleagues from the Processing Department.

They were initially supposed to enter the former subway station platform and clear out the Insect Swarm roaming within.

Then, they discovered a private shelter hidden among the subway tracks.

There were some armed militants on guard outside the shelter.

When they saw Cheese, they sneered sinisterly and immediately attacked all Processors except for Cheese, spewing all manner of foul language.

"Good luck," "Don’t kill them just yet," and other sacrilegious phrases.

Li Yelai heard this, especially the obscenities recounted by Cheese, and couldn’t help but frown. After taking a sip of coffee, his frown deepened even more.

Cheese glanced at the coffee in Li Yelai’s hand, his expression somewhat strange, and then continued speaking.

For a moment, Cheese and the others thought those people had their brains controlled by some special type of the Insect Race.

Thus, they had not dealt lethal blows.

Only after subduing them all did terror appear on their faces.

Cheese also learned everything through her ability.

These people hiding in the subterranean tunnels didn’t even know that the Disaster Fog had already cleared. In their understanding, they thought they were all going to die and should enjoy everything as much as possible before death.

Consequently, on seeing Cheese, a beautiful girl, their eyes lit up with greed. They all thought she was a survivor from an official shelter who had escaped by luck.

Naturally, they met a firm resistance.

And when they opened that private shelter and saw the bloody scene inside.

Even Cheese felt a wave of nausea.

Naked women, human limbs, the skeletons of young children... and a group of completely numb or insane people.

At that time, those evildoers were still trying to shirk their responsibilities. Some even talked about hiring lawyers, claiming they hadn’t murdered anyone and at most would be sentenced.

Cheese directly spoke up, using her Suggestion ability to make them kill each other until they were all dead. She watched silently as the crazed crowd tore the last perpetrator to pieces.

This undoubtedly was a severe violation of the Processing Department’s treaties, but the other Processors said nothing, silently bringing the survivors back to the surface.

Yet, this still left a lingering malice in Cheese’s heart.

At a time when Human Warriors were fighting bloody battles with the Insect Swarm for humanity and Giant City,

these humans were engaging in atrocious acts in dark corners.

"Let’s not talk about this disgusting matter anymore, what are you planning to do next?" Cheese asked.

"Looking for a house," Li Yelai breathed out deeply and responded.

"Ironically, I’ve lost my house too."
